Transaction 52cde8030fdc14596a4f770dd25736c76a4ff43da7197f3e753b2ae7b7702461
2 Input
2 Outputs
- 52cde8030fdc14596a4f770dd25736c76a4ff43da7197f3e753b2ae7b7702461:0
- 52cde8030fdc14596a4f770dd25736c76a4ff43da7197f3e753b2ae7b7702461:1
value 1582995
address 177mZ2uN6jp8SXCvAXhkUuhDW2QPzwCxCp
value 1292576
address 1PcFUzgespLa5dfGRREzGob6wy1B3msRTa